If you bought a domain through Wix, you can point it at your Zarla site — no Wix website needed.
Step 1 — Get your records from Zarla
- In the sidebar, click Site settings → Domain → Manage domain →.
- Click Connect existing and type your domain.
- Zarla shows the three records to add. Keep this tab open.
Step 2 — Add them at Wix
- Log in to Wix and go to Domains (under your account menu).
- Click the … menu next to your domain and choose Manage DNS Records.
- Add each record exactly as Zarla shows it, saving as you go.
- If the domain is currently attached to a Wix site or parked, remove the old records of the same type so they don't conflict.
Wix tip: DNS editing requires the domain to be using Wix's own nameservers (the default). If you previously pointed it elsewhere, update the records wherever your nameservers live.
Step 3 — Verify in Zarla
Back in Zarla, click I've updated my DNS records. Most domains verify within minutes; allow up to 48 hours for changes to spread. Zarla sets up HTTPS automatically once verified.
